在Google Apps脚本中,存在一种称为"onEdit"的触发器,可以检测电子表格名称的更改。当用户更改电子表格的名称时,这个触发器会被触发,并且可以执行预设的操作。通过使用这个触发器,可以在电子表格名称更改时自动执行一些特定的任务或脚本。
在Google Apps脚本中,可以使用以下代码来创建一个"onEdit"触发器来检测电子表格名称的更改:
function onEdit(e) {
var ss = e.source;
var sheet = ss.getActiveSheet();
if (e.changeType === "OTHER" && e.source.getSheetName() !== sheet.getName()) {
// 电子表格名称更改的处理逻辑
// 在这里编写你想要执行的操作
}
}
这个触发器会在任何单元格被编辑时被触发,所以需要通过判断e.changeType
和e.source.getSheetName()
来确定是否是电子表格名称更改。当e.changeType
为"OTHER"且e.source.getSheetName()
与当前表格名称不同时,就表示电子表格名称被更改。
推荐的腾讯云相关产品是腾讯云云开发(CloudBase),它是一款旨在提高开发效率的全栈云原生应用开发平台。腾讯云云开发提供了丰富的云函数、数据库、存储和托管等功能,能够帮助开发者快速构建和部署应用。您可以通过访问以下链接了解更多关于腾讯云云开发的信息:腾讯云云开发介绍
请注意,以上答案中未提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,完全按照要求回答内容。
领取专属 10元无门槛券
手把手带您无忧上云